To propose a driving method for a lightning display apparatus capable of increasing a grayscale number easily and inexpensively, without increasing the number of bits of a grayscale memory.
In the lighting apparatus 1, (2m-1) grayscale frame data fr, supplied to a controller 3, are divided by a division number D, and the D pieces of (2m-1) grayscale frame data frd are transferred to the m-bit grayscale memory 7 of an LED driver IC 5 within a transfer cycle of one frame data. Consequently, an LED of each pixel 6 is driven with the grayscale number of (2m-1) x D (except the turn-off state), when considered in a display period (transfer period) of one frame data. The grayscale number for displaying the frame data fr is increased, without increasing the number of bits of the grayscale memory 7.
